@charset "gb2312";
/* CSS Document by RyanT */
*{margin: 0;padding:0;}
img {border: 0}
div {word-break:break-all;word-wrap:break-word;}
BODY {
	text-decoration: none;
	font-size:12px;color:#333333; 
	line-height: normal;
	background:url(all_bg.gif);
	text-align:center;
}
td{font-size:12px}
div,form,img,ul,ol,li,dl,dt,dd {margin: 0; padding: 0; border: 0;}
.clear { clear:both;}
li {list-style-type: none;}
.con_img { border:1px solid #F7ECA0;}

/*---------------------------------------字体汇总----------------------------------------*/
a{color:#333;text-decoration:none;}
a:hover{color:#F70281;text-decoration:underline;}

.style0 { font-size:12px; line-height:18px;}

.green_b { color:#5A9202;font-size:14px; line-height:20px; margin-top:10px;}
.green_b a { color:#5A9202;font-size:14px;line-height:20px;}

.orange_b { color:#EE7707;font-size:14px; line-height:20px; margin-top:15px;}
.orange_b a { color:#EE7707;font-size:14px;line-height:20px;}

.sub_left_con a {color: #574301;}
/*---------------------------------------框架----------------------------------------*/
#contain {
	background:url(bg.jpg) top repeat-x #FFFFFF;
	width:940px;
	padding-top:4px;
	margin:0 auto;
}
.contain_line {
	width: 830px;
	margin: 0 auto;
}
.contain_list{
	float: left;
	width:830px;
	margin-bottom:5px;
}

#right_menu {
	margin-top: 280px;
	width:96px;
	margin-left:auto;
	margin-right:auto;
	height: 386px;
	background:url(right_menu.gif) no-repeat;
	text-align: center;
}
#right_menu ul {}
#right_main {
	width: 100px;
	float:left;
	background: url(top_right.gif) top left no-repeat;
}
#main {
	width: 840px;
	float:left;
}

#top_td {
	background: url(top.gif) bottom left no-repeat;
	height:238px;
	width:840px;
}
#top_about {
	width:840px;
	text-align:right;
	line-height:18px;
}
#top_flash {
	height: 220px;
	width:840px;
}
#top_l_td {
	background: url(top_left.gif) top left no-repeat;
	height:70px;
	width:840px;
	text-align:right;
	margin-bottom: 5px;
}
#top_menu {
	width: 485px;
	height: 91px;
	background:url(con_bg_01.gif) no-repeat;
	float:left;
	padding-top:2px;
}
#school_img {
	background:url(con_bg_03.jpg) no-repeat;
	float:left;
	width: 160px;
	height: 308px;
	margin-top: 4px;
}
#school_main {
	float:left;
	width: 318px;
	height: 308px;
	margin-top: 4px;
	padding-left: 5px;
}
#school_bg {
	background: url(school_bg.gif);
	border:1px #E3F6D0 solid;
	height: 240px;
	padding-top:5px;
	padding-bottom:5px;
	width:300px;
	padding-left:8px;
	padding-right:8px;
	text-align: left;
}
.tit_more{
	text-align: right;
	width:300px;
}
#school_bu {
	margin-top:1px;
}

#news_bg{
	width: 342px;
	height: 405px;
	float: right;
	background:url(con_bg_02.gif) no-repeat;
}
#wzgg td { height:22px; border-bottom:1px #CCC dotted;}
.news_more{
	font-size: 14px;
	text-align: right;
	padding-right: 13px;
	margin-top: 30px;
}
.news_more1{
	font-size: 14px;
	text-align: right;
	padding-right: 13px;
	margin-top: 35px;
}
.news_list,.news_list2 {
	height:120px;
	width: 275px;
	margin: 0 auto;
	margin-top:18px;
	/*padding-top: 15px;
	padding-bottom: 15px;*/
	text-align: left;
}

.common_con { padding-top:5px;}
.common_con td { border-bottom:#CCC 1px dotted ;}
#abc_bg {
	height: 195px;
	background:url(con_bg_05.jpg) no-repeat;
}
#abc_bg UL {
	float: left;
	width: 260px;
	margin-top: 10px;
	text-align: left;
	padding-left: 12px;
}
.abc_a {
	border: 1px solid #FC9D36;
	background:#FFFFFF;
	width:160px;
	padding:10px;
}
.abc_b {
	border: 1px solid #94B416;
	background:#FFFFFF;
	width:160px;
	padding:10px;
}
.abc_c {
	border: 1px solid #F3D319;
	background:#FFFFFF;
	width:160px;
	padding:10px;
}
.abc_list {
	border-bottom:#CCC 1px dotted ;
	width:160px;
	line-height: 20px;
	text-align:left;
}

#world_bg {
	height: 363px;
	background:url(world_bg.gif) no-repeat;
	text-align: left;
}
#world_button{
	width: 254px;
	height: 65px;
	padding-left: 36px;
	float: left;
}
#world_baby {
	float:left;
	height: 65px;
	width: 100px;
	padding-left: 70px;
	background:url(baby.gif) top right no-repeat;
}
#world_con {
	float: left;
	width: 482px;
	height: 263px;
	padding-left: 22px;
	padding-top: 10px;
}
#world_heart {
	float:left;
	height: 100px;
	width: 100px;
	padding-left: 30px;
	padding-top: 25px;
}
#world_con2 {
	float:right;
	width:150px;
	padding-right: 10px;
	padding-top: 20px;
}

#weekly_list UL {
	float: left;
	width: 260px;
	text-align: left;
	padding-left: 15px;
}
.weekly_tit {
	width: 275px;
	height:80px;
	background: url(weekly_bg.gif) right no-repeat;
	text-align:left;
}
#activities{
	height: 647px;
	background:url(activities_bg.jpg);
}
#act_flash {
	height: 454px;
	width:170px;
	float: left;
}
#act_con {
	float:left;
	width:560px;
	height: 428px;
	margin-top: 11px;
	padding-left: 37px;
}
#act_con UL {
	text-align: left;
	height:100px;
	padding-top: 5px;
}
#act_con LI {}
#act_bu {
	float:left;
	height: 428px;
	margin-top: 11px;
	width:34px;
	padding-left: 15px;
}
#act_bu UL {
	text-align: center;
	height:34px;
	padding-top: 35px;
	padding-bottom: 37px;
}

#bottom {
	background: url(bottom_bg.gif) left bottom no-repeat;
	height:140px;
	width:940px;
}
/*---------------------------------------分页元素----------------------------------------*/
#contain_sub01 {
	background:url(bg.jpg) top repeat-x #FFFFFF;
	width:940px;
	padding-top:4px;
	margin:0 auto;
}
#sub_left {
	float: left;
	width: 200px;
}
#sub_left_bottom {
	width: 199px;
	background:url(sub_left_bottom.gif) left no-repeat top;
	height:8px;
	float: left;
}
.sub_left_main {
	width: 179px;
	background:url(sub_left_bg.gif) left repeat-y;
	float: left;
	padding-left: 10px;
	padding-right: 10px;
	text-align: left;
}
.sub_left_tit {
	font-size: 14px;
	font-weight:bold;
	color:#574301;
	background:url(sub_left_line.gif) bottom no-repeat center;
	height:25px;
	padding-top:5px;
}
.sub_left_con { padding-top:10px;}
.sub_left_con LI {
	width: 179px;
	line-height:20px;
}
#sub_main {
	width: 610px;
	float:right;
	text-align: left;
	padding-right: 10px;
	overflow:hidden;
}
#sub_main_tit {
	font-size: 14px;
	font-weight:bold;
	width:100%;
	color:#574301;
	background:url(sub_main_tit.gif) left no-repeat center;
	float: left;
	line-height: 30px;
	padding-left: 20px;
	border-bottom:1px #CCC dashed;
}
#sub_main_rt {
	line-height:22px;
	padding-top:10px;
	padding-bottom:5px;
	border-bottom:1px #CCC dotted;
	font-size:14px;
	color:#CF4A01;
}
.sss { color:#CF4A01; font-size:14px;}

.sss a {color:#CF4A01;}
.sss a:hover {color:#F70281;}
.sss a:visited {color:#CF4A01;}

#sub_list_tit {
	float: left;
	width:580px;
	border:1px solid #E6DEC3;
	line-height: 28px;
	margin-top: 3px;
	color:#574301;
	font-size:14px;
	font-weight:bold;
	text-align: center;
}
#sub_list {
	float: left;
	width:600px;
	padding-left:10px;
	margin-top:3px;
	line-height:26px;
	font-size:14px;
	text-align:left;
}
#sub_list LI {
	width: 580px;
	border-bottom:1px dotted #E6DEC3;
}
.sub_choose {
	background: url(bu_bg.gif);
	margin-top: 5px;
	height:50px;
}
#contain_sub {
	background:url(bg01.jpg) top repeat-x #FFFFFF;
	width:940px;
	padding-top:4px;
	margin:0 auto;
}
#top_l_td_02 {
	background: url(top_left02.gif) top left no-repeat;
	height:70px;
	width:840px;
	text-align:right;
}
#sub_top_about {
	text-align: right;
	width:840px;
	line-height: 18px;
}
#right_main02 {
	width: 100px;
	float:left;
}
#right_menu02 {
	width:96px;
	margin-left:auto;
	margin-right:auto;
	height: 386px;
	background:url(sub_right_menu.gif) no-repeat;
	text-align: center;
	margin-top:100px;
}
#sub01 {
	height: 160px;
	margin-bottom:10px;
	background:url(sub01.gif) center top no-repeat;
}
#sub02 {
	height: 160px;
	margin-bottom:10px;
	background:url(sub02.gif) center top no-repeat;
}
#sub03 {
	height: 160px;
	margin-bottom:10px;
	background:url(sub03.gif) center top no-repeat;
}
#sub04 {
	height: 160px;
	margin-bottom:10px;
	background:url(sub04.gif) center top no-repeat;
}
#sub05 {
	height: 160px;
	margin-bottom:10px;
	background:url(sub05.gif) center top no-repeat;
}
#sub_logo {
	width: 840px;
	text-align: left;
	height:75px;
	background:url(logo.gif) left center no-repeat;
}
.newstext {font-size:16px;color:#000000;line-height:180% ;padding:10px} /*新闻阅读文字格式*/
.comment{font-size:14px;font-weight:bold; color:#003366}

/*通用标题样式*/
.line_height{ height:22px;}
.border_dashed{ border-bottom:1px #CCC dashed;}

.tuwen{}/*控制频道首页右边顶部的通用推荐图片*/
.tuwen ul{margin:0px}
.tuwen ul li{ float:left; padding-left:8px; padding-right:8px; text-align:center }
.tuwen ul li a:link,.tuwen ul li a:visited{ color:#003366; text-decoration:none}
.tuwen ul li a:hover{ color:#ff0000; text-decoration:none}
.tuwen ul li a img{ width:120x; height:106px;border:3px solid #CEEBF9;margin:5px;}
.tuwen ul li a:hover img{border:3px solid #FFA347;}

.picture{}
.picture ul{margin-bottom:8px;padding:5px;}
.picture ul li{ float:left;padding:8px;border:#ccc 1px solid; margin:4px; text-align:center}
.picture ul li a:link,.picture ul li a:visited{color:#555; text-decoration:none;}
.picture ul li a:hover{ color:#ff0000; text-decoration:underline}
.picture ul li img{margin-bottom:3px}

.leftnav a:link,.leftnav a:visited { font-weight:bold;color:#F70281;}
.leftnav a:hover { color:#5858FF;}
.CirArticleListTop a:link,.CirArticleListTop a:visited {float:left; font-weight:bold;color:#F70281;}
.CirArticleListTop a:hover { color:#5858FF;}
#pinglun { display:none;}
#MsoNormal { line-height:1.4;}
.plist{ margin-top:6px;text-align:left;}

